About Tipton Communications
Tipton Health Communications is a leading provider of executive nurse consulting and mentoring; nursing excellence program development; and Magnet®, Pathway to Excellence® and Practice Transition Accreditation Program™ consulting support to the nation's hospital and healthcare systems. What Is the Cost of Living Near Newark?

Understanding the cost of living near Newark is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Tipton Communications.
Newark's Cost of Living Index is approximately 103.8 (3.8% more expensive than US average; 0.9% more than DE average). Home to University of Delaware, housing costs higher due to student demand.
